Does a high-speed printer make sense for my business?

Various industries heavily rely on high-speed printers to meet their specific demands. Let’s explore some of the verticals that benefit the most from these advanced printing solutions:

  1. Publishing and Printing:
    Book publishers, newspaper agencies, and commercial printing companies require fast printers to handle large print runs within tight deadlines, ensuring efficient production processes.
  2. Advertising and Marketing:
    Advertising agencies, marketing firms, and print service providers often deal with high-volume printing for brochures, flyers, and promotional materials. High-speed printers enable them to meet quick turnaround times and deliver high-quality prints that captivate their audience.
  3. Packaging Industry:
    Manufacturers in the packaging industry, including those involved in food packaging, pharmaceuticals, and consumer goods, require printers capable of producing vibrant, detailed, and accurate prints on various packaging materials. High-speed printers streamline packaging operations and enhance product aesthetics.
  4. Architecture and Engineering:
    Architectural and engineering firms frequently print large-scale blueprints, CAD drawings, and schematics. High-speed printers ensure quick and precise reproduction of these technical documents, facilitating efficient collaboration and design processes.
  5. Retail and Point of Sale (POS):
    Retailers often require high-speed printers for printing shelf labels, receipts, and other point-of-sale materials. Fast printing ensures smooth transactions and enhances customer experience.

What should I consider when searching for my business’ high-speed printer?

When searching for a high-speed printer with sought-after finishing options, consider the following factors:

  1. Printing Speed: Look for printers with high pages per minute (PPM) ratings to ensure swift printing without compromising quality. Consider the volume of printing your business requires and select a printer that aligns with your speed needs.
  2. Print Quality: While speed is crucial, print quality should not be compromised. Look for printers that offer high-resolution output and accurate color reproduction. Evaluate the printer’s color management capabilities and the range of media it can handle, ensuring it meets your business’s quality standards.
  3. Finishing Options: High-speed printers with finishing options can significantly enhance your printing capabilities and save time. Seek printers that offer features such as stapling, hole punching, folding, booklet making, and binding, allowing you to produce professional-grade finished documents in-house.
  4. Connectivity and Compatibility: Ensure that the printer offers seamless integration with your existing systems and workflows. Look for compatibility with industry-standard file formats and connectivity options such as Wi-Fi, Ethernet, or USB. This ensures smooth printing processes and efficient communication between devices.
  5. Reliability and Durability: High-speed printers are an investment, so choose a reliable and durable model that can withstand heavy usage. Consider factors like duty cycle (the number of pages the printer can handle per month), maintenance requirements, and customer reviews to gauge the printer’s reliability. Opting for a reliable printer minimizes downtime and ensures consistent productivity.
  6. Total Cost of Ownership (TCO): Evaluate the overall cost of owning the printer, including initial investment, maintenance, and consumables. Consider factors like ink or toner costs, energy efficiency, and potential savings in outsourcing print jobs. Consider options like adding Managed Print Services.  Assess the printer’s TCO to make an informed decision that aligns with your business’s budget and long-term goals.
  7. Vendor Support and Service: Choose a manufacturer with a proven track record of providing excellent customer support and timely maintenance services. Look for warranties, service level agreements, and availability of replacement parts. Access to reliable support ensures that any technical issues or maintenance requirements are addressed promptly, minimizing disruptions to your business operations.

What are the finishing options I should consider for my high-speed printer?

When it comes to high-speed printers, there are several finishing options that can elevate the output and add a professional touch to your printed materials. These finishing options vary depending on the printer model and manufacturer, but some of the most sought-after finishing options for high-speed printers include:

  • Stapling: This feature allows the printer to automatically staple documents together, making it convenient for creating booklets, reports, or presentations. It eliminates the need for manual stapling, saving time and ensuring a neat and organized finish.
  • Hole Punching: Hole punching functionality enables the printer to punch holes in specific locations on the printed pages. This feature is particularly useful for documents that need to be filed or bound in ring binders or lever arch files.
  • Folding: High-speed printers with folding options can automatically fold printed materials, such as brochures or newsletters, into various formats, including bi-fold, tri-fold, or Z-fold. This feature streamlines the post-printing process and ensures consistent and precise folds.
  • Booklet Making: Booklet making functionality allows the printer to automatically create professional-looking booklets by folding and stapling the printed pages in the correct sequence. This feature is particularly useful for printing catalogs, manuals, or event programs.
  • Binding: Some high-speed printers offer binding options, such as spiral binding or comb binding. These features allow the printer to punch holes along the edge of the printed pages and insert a spiral or comb binding, providing a finished, polished look to bound documents.
  • Trimming: Trimming or cutting options enable the printer to accurately trim the edges of the printed materials, ensuring a clean and professional finish. This feature is beneficial for items like business cards or invitations that require precise trimming for a polished appearance.
  • Glossy or Matte Finishes: Some high-speed printers offer the option to apply a glossy or matte finish to the printed output. This enhances the visual appeal of brochures, flyers, or other marketing materials, making them more vibrant and professional-looking.
  • Collating: Collating is the process of arranging printed pages in a specific order. High-speed printers equipped with collating options can automatically organize multiple sets of printed documents, saving time and effort in sorting and assembling.
  • Lamination: Lamination adds a protective layer to printed materials, making them more durable and resistant to wear and tear. While lamination is typically a separate process, some high-speed printers offer built-in lamination options, allowing for efficient and streamlined production of laminated documents.

When selecting a high-speed printer with finishing options, consider the specific needs of your business and the type of printed materials you frequently produce. Assess which finishing options are essential for achieving the desired professional output. It is also crucial to check the compatibility and availability of these finishing options in the printer models offered by different manufacturers.
